TriMark, celebrating its 40th Anniversary in 2011, is an employee-owned company and is a recognized leader in the design and manufacture of quality hardware products for the recreational vehicle, agricultural, truck, construction, and industrial enclosure markets. The TriMark corporate headquarters is located in New Hampton, Iowa, USA. TriMark serves the China market through TriMark Xuzhou and the European market through its subsidiary, TriMark Europe Ltd., based at Bardon Hill, near Coalville, Leicester. TriMark has been a valued partner supplier to Caterpillar for more than 30 years, in addition to other global customers, including John Deere, Volvo, Paccar, AGCO, Case New Holland, and Winnebago, who provide world class vehicles and equipment.
TriMark is on of the world's leading innovators, designers, and manufacturers of heavy duty vehicle hardware. TriMark offers a wide range of handles, latches, striker bolts, linkages and complete door access systems and related components of truly exceptional quality.
For more than 40 years TriMark has been recognized as a true customer partner while building a global reputation for providing customers precisely the systems solutions they require.
1971 - founded as Lynor Engineering, Inc. The original building was less than 5,000 square feet and employeed fewer than 10 employees
1978 - Name changed to TriMark Corporation
| 1989 - TriMark becomes an employee-owned corporation (ESOP) |
|
1990 - Installed and implemented Pro/ENGINEER 3D CAD
1997 - TriMark Europe is incorporated as a distribution and logistics facility. TriMark Europe is located at Bardon Hill, Coalville, United Kingdom.
1998 - Launched KeyOne program, a modular locking system that
supports "One Key - One Vehicle" |
|
1999 - TriMark Service and Replacement Parts Division was launched and is located in a new 9,600 square foot facility in New Hampton, Iowa.
2003 - Implemented Six Sigma Initiative titled "Six Sigma Excellence"
2003 - Launched TriMark's e-ASK Electronic Keyless Entry Product Line
2005 - Installed Quick Turn Manufacturing (QTM) laser and press
brake cell |
|
2006 - TriMark complies with the European Union 2000/53/EC End of Life Vehicle Directive
2007 - TriMark obtains its license to manufacture and sell in China under the name TriMark (Xuzhou) Automotive Components Co. Ltd. in Xuzhou, China
2007 - TriMark Europe acquires West Alloy and continues to enlarge is manufacturing and plastic capability in the UK
| 2008 - TriMark establishes Armore Vehicle Buisiness Unit serving the military and commercial security market |
|
2011 - TriMark celebrates 40 years of business with total world-wide employment over 300
